Output 504baef9958b1dc9b8ff4f85eb851b9479ee6042824f9d22344fba5f144b9e4c:21

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867e9ca65122ffd92143e4b0ccf682bb226d3082 OP_EQUAL
address
A4hQtFAEiqJeji3PBrBhL9trDKx97mgX5W
transaction
504baef9958b1dc9b8ff4f85eb851b9479ee6042824f9d22344fba5f144b9e4c